5

我正在尝试在 Netbeans IDE 9 中设置 apache tomcat。我尝试了以下步骤,但无法设置。

  1. 在“工具”->“服务器”中,我单击了“添加服务器”按钮。显示以下消息。

IDE 中未安装任何服务器插件

  1. 因此,我尝试从 Tools->Plugins 安装插件,会显示一个对话框,但是当我尝试更新插件列表时,它无法连接。实际上,NB IDE 尝试连接到不存在的页面。

  2. 因此,我实际上无法成功安装 Apache Tomcat 服务器。我也在使用 NB 8.2,一切正常。任何帮助将不胜感激。

  3. 我正在使用带有 JDK 10 的 Windows 10 Prof。

感谢期待。

4

3 回答 3

16

您遇到这个问题是因为一个更大、更普遍的问题:NetBeans 9 不正式支持 Java EE 或 Web 应用程序开发。例如,除了无法添加 Tomcat 服务器之外,您还会注意到您也无法通过项目向导创建 Web 项目。

这是有原因的:NetBeans 已从 Oracle 迁移到 Apache,最初的重点是提供稳定的 Java SE 环境,包括在 NetBeans 9 中支持 JDK 版本 9 和 10。

但是,可以将 Web 和 Java EE 开发所需的插件添加到 NetBeans 9,风险自负:

第 1 步(共 2 步):使 Java Web 和 EE 插件可用。

  • 工具 > 插件 > 设置选项卡>单击添加按钮。
  • 更新中心定制器屏幕上:

  • 这应该在“设置”选项卡的“更新中心配置”列表中创建一个新条目。
  • 检查新条目是否应立即将插件添加到可用插件选项卡。
  • 单击“可用插件”选项卡,然后单击“类别”列按类别对条目进行排序。
  • 验证现在有几个类别为Java Web 和 EE的条目。如果是这样,您已成功使插件可用:

    添加JavaWebAndEe

第 2 步(共 2 步):安装 Java Web 和 EE 插件。

  • 如上面的屏幕截图所示,检查所有Java Web 和 EE条目,然后单击“安装”按钮。
  • 按照向导的说明进行操作。插件将被下载并安装,您将需要重新启动 NetBeans。
  • 重新启动后,右键单击服务器节点。您现在应该看到Add Server Instance向导,允许您添加 Tomcat 服务器:

    添加服务器

于 2018-08-13T00:51:19.970 回答
4

对于 NetBeans 10,NetBeans 8.2 插件 URL 已配置,只需在插件管理器/设置中激活它,然后检查之前响应中描述的 Java EE 插件。

于 2019-02-01T18:36:23.020 回答
1

有时这是您的 IDE 中代理设置的原因

在 NetBeans IDE 中:

1-工具/选项集代理设置->无代理

2-服务/服务器右键单击tomcat并刷新或重新启动

于 2019-07-28T09:59:08.213 回答